U.S. SUBMARINES FOR BRITAIN
50 ESCORT VESSELS TO BE BUILT AID UNDER LEND-LEASE ACT (Received November 4, 9.30 p.m.) (U.PA.) WASHINGTON, Nov. 3. Two United States submarines will be handed over to British commanders to-morrow under the Lend-Lease Act. Their United States crews will be ceremoniously mustered off the ships, and British sailors will take over. The navy has authorised the construction of 50 escort vessels for Britain under the Lend-Lease Act, at an estimated cost of 300,000,000 dollars. The navy has not defined the term escort vessels, but it is presumed that they will resemble corvettes, and will be equipped with submarine-listening devices and depth charges. They will also be capable of cruising long distances.
